We are the nervous system of CMT research—connecting scientists, clinicians, pharma companies, and patients to advance research and accelerate the development of disease-modifying therapies.
ECRA (European Charcot-Marie-Tooth Research Association) is a non-profit organization supporting CMT research across Europe.

Who is part of ECRA?
Following an innovative partnership approach, ECRA brings together all relevant stakeholders for a new effort to join forces with the common objective of boosting research on the many types of CMT in response to the specific challenges rare diseases face.
- Scientists in different relevant fields
- Clinicians and Health Professionals
- CMT patient organizations
- Pharmaceutical and biotechnology companies
- Groups, organizations and individuals worldwide
Join ECRA
ECRA membership is open to
(a) all researchers, including students, engaged in scientific research on CMT, including but not limited to basic science, clinical research, development of outcome measures and clinical trials, and research in allied health fields.
(b) the European CMT Federation (ECMTF) and its member organizations, represented by their elected delegate, to participate on an equal footing in the work of ECRA and its operational committees.
Honorary membership with no voting right may be allowed by the Executive Board to groups, organizations, and individuals worldwide.

The annual membership fee is €60,00 with a special rate of €30,00 for students and postdocs. Industry partners are invited to support the work of ECRA in accordance with their funding policies and capacity.
